Sr. Etl Tester Resume
Las Vegas, NV
SUMMARY:
- IT professional with over 7+ years of experience as a ETL Tester & Software Quality Analyst with experience in Healthcare, Banking and Retail domain
- Proficient in performing ETL, BI, backend manual testing.
- Adept in writing SQL scripts required for testing various ETL and backend processes
- Worked with Initial and Incremental load testing within ETL Testing.
- Worked on UNIX platform heavily
- Worked in all phases of STLC and can prepare all kinds of documents and reports
- Thorough Knowledge in Web Services testing using SOAP UI
- Experience in working Agile Scrum environment
- Experience in understanding the business & technology of the client system AND providing them with quality deliverables
- Profound knowledge of Agile/ Waterfall Software Development Life Cycle and Software Testing Life Cycle
- Experience in analyzing Business Requirement Documents, Functional Requirement Documents and Technical Specification Documents
- Creation of Test Plans, Test Cases and Test Scripts based on Requirements and Specifications
- Expertise in QA project scoping, estimation, Defect tracking and reporting skills
- Worked in manual testing with an edge in end to end manual testing
- Familiar in using different defect tracking tools such as JIRA & HP Quality Center /ALM
- Experience in validating source data coming from various database using SQL queries
- Experienced in Black Box, Integration, Regression, Functional and Front End testing
- Experience in Testing applications on UNIX environment
- Strong problem solving, troubleshooting and efficient to handle multiple tasks easily
- Excellent Communication, Analytical and Interpersonal skills
WORK EXPERIENCE:
Sr. ETL Tester
Confidential - Las Vegas, NV
Responsibilities:
- Worked with Business analysts to understand Business/System requirements in order to transform business requirements into functional test cases.
- Responsible for reviewing Functional specs, user documentation and use cases and developing manual test cases out of it.
- Responsible for planning and directing Quality Assurance and Software change control policies.
- Study and analysis of the mapping document indicating the source tables, columns, data types, transformations required, business rules to be applied, target tables, columns and data types
- Coordinated in setting up Test Environments and Test Plan needs with team members.
- Developing various Test Scripts, Test Execution using Quality Center based on the Functional Specifications.
- Executed Test Cases using positive and negative data in Quality Center's Test Lab and reported results and defects using Quality Center's Defects tool.
- Involved in validating the Data mart tables as per the business logic applied to the staging tables.
- Testing and validation of the developed Informatica mappings.
- Worked with Testing of Flat File and source data.
- Developed SQL queries for Back-end testing/Database testing and participated in end to end testing.
- Validated the source system data with the staging data using SQL and Pl/SQL scripts.
- Reached Testing Goals by doing Data Completeness, Data transformation, Data Quality, Performance and Scalability
- Expertise with System Testing, Functional Testing, Regression Testing.
- Prepared Traceability Matrix with requirements versus test cases.
- Tested several UNIX shell scripting for File validation and also PL/SQL programming
- Involved in identifying the defects and developed Defect Tracking report using HP Quality Centre which involved Bug life cycle.
- Provided daily and weekly status reports.
Environment: HP ALM, Informatica Power Center 9.5,MS Excel, Oracle 11g, SQL, PL/SQL, Teradata utilities, TOAD, UNIX, Windows
ETL Tester
Confidential - Henderson, NV
Responsibilities:
- Developed Test Plan and Test Cases based on Functional Requirements/ Low Level Design documents.
- Involved in Data Warehouse testing while sourcing data from multiple sources to SDAR.
- Involved in ETL & Report testing, executed SQL queries to validate data in target database.
- Performed End User Data Validation on Cognos as a Reporting Tool.
- Detected Defects, Communicated to developers using Bug Reporting Tool and Tracking Defects using Quality Center.
- Extensively used Quality Center for test planning, bug tracking and reporting.
- Uploaded test scenarios, test cases and defects to Quality Center and SharePoint.
- Extensively developed SQL scripts on Oracle for validating test cases.
- Validated the archived jobs using DVO (data validation tool)
- Implemented Data Validation Option (DVO) for understanding on how to run tests, and evaluated the test results.
- Performed QA Testing in distributed UNIX/ Windows Environment, Oracle databases as back end and performed end-to- end testing.
- Involved in complete QA Life Cycle.
- Participated in Project Manager/ Tech Leads walkthroughs and defect report meetings periodically.
Environment: HP ALM, Oracle 11g, Informatica 9.5, DVO,MS Office, Unix, Cognos 8.4, Toad.
ETL/ SQL Tester
Confidential - Atlanta, GA
Responsibilities:
- Created functional test cases, test conditions, test data and performed integration, system, regression, positive, negative, E2E testing.
- Escalated testing issues, interacted with business users/analysts, developers, external teams to resolve the defects/issues.
- Tested all the ETL process developed to load the data into the data marts.
- Tested the various reports like Dashboards, Summary and Drill through reports developed in business objects
- Execute SQL test scripts and record actual result.
- Interacted with Project team and users to get information about the application and decide various tests that can be performed for the specific application.
- Preparing and Reporting Daily/Weekly Status Reports.
- Extensively involved in Regression, smoke and Sanity testing.
- Tested various data feeds based on the data flow diagrams from deposits, loan to General ledger.
- Written complex SQL queries to perform data validations.
- Maintained and contributed the entire progress reporting exercise.
- Took part in daily scrum and weekly progress calls for the move.
Environment: Informatica 9, Agile - Scrum, Oracle 11g, MS SQL2008, MS Office, HP ALM
Quality Analyst
Confidential - Deerfield, IL
Responsibilities:
- Analyzed the Requirements from the client and developed Test cases based on functional requirements, general requirements and system specifications.
- Develop and execute User Acceptance Test Plans
- Assist in the maintenance of technical and non-technical SDLC documentation
- Assist in the creation of test strategy.
- Involved in developing detailed test plan, test cases and test scripts using Quality Center for Functional and Regression Testing.
- Executed Test cases in different phases of testing like Smoke, Functional, Integration, GUI and System testing
- Involved in meetings with Automation team for Development of Automation Scripts in QTP
- Logged defects using Quality Center
- Involved in testing XML scripts for Sales Summary
- Worked in backend Testing using Mainframes commands for verifying logs and validating transaction details
- Verified whether the front-end sales were correctly stored in the back-end database by using SQL queries
- Attended Status update meeting, review meeting and technical discussions.
Quality Analyst
Confidential - Sunnyvale, CA
Responsibilities:
- Implemented Page Objects, Data Driven, Keyword Driven, Hybrid automation frameworks using Selenium.
- Created & Maintained Automation Selenium Automation Scripts for the Scrum Stories.
- Worked on Appium framework for mobile testing.
- Scheduled Shell scripts in UNIX scheduler for data reconciliation.
- Responsible in implementation of the presentation layer for the application using HTML5, CSS3, JAVASCRIPT.
- Implemented backend testing by retrieving PL/SQL squeries.
- Execution of automated Test Scripts through Maven. Used Maven for building the WebDriver project.
- Tested compatibility of application for dynamic and static content under various cross browsers using HTML ids and XPATH in Selenium.
- Integrated with Continuous Integration tools Jenkins for running test on regular basis automatically.
- Also responsible for converting automation scripts to new framework using Selenium WebDriver, Java and TestNG/Junit.
- Created AngularJS Custom Directives to make the code more simple and understandable.
- Experience in using Jenkins as a Continuous Integration server to configure with Git Hub and Maven.
- Performed Regression Testing at various phases of development life cycle for impacted existing functionality.
- Involved in testing Web services (SOAP and REST) and XML with tool called SOAP UI, for the local WSDL / with URL and created Test cases, run them, do load testing, security testing.
- Worked in Agile - Behavior Driven Development (BDD) model.
- Worked on Agile (SCRUM) Methodology and used JIRA for defect tracking.
Environment: Java, Gherkin, Cucumber, Angular JS, Selenium, Maven 3.1.1, Eclipse, Git, JIRA, Protractor, Soap UI, Jenkins, TestNG, Junit, Agile (SCRUM).